An online master's degree is a fully remote programme that allows students to complete their studies without the need for physical attendance at a university campus. This flexibility means you can study from anywhere in the world, making it an ideal option for international students. Whether you're balancing work, family commitments, or simply prefer the convenience of online learning, an online master's degree offers the freedom to study at your own pace.

Online master's degrees in Medicine & Health provide numerous benefits for international students. These programmes offer unparalleled flexibility, allowing you to study from anywhere while balancing work or personal life. Additionally, online programmes can often be more cost-effective, eliminating the need for relocation and reducing associated expenses. Pursuing a master's degree in Medicine & Health online can open up a wealth of career opportunities, providing specialised knowledge and skills that are in high demand across the globe.   • Admission requirements for online master's degrees in Medicine & Health typically include a bachelor's degree in a related field, such as nursing, public health, or biomedical sciences. Most programmes also require a minimum GPA, often around 2.7 to 3.0 on a 4.0 scale. Some universities may ask for professional experience in the healthcare sector, usually ranging from 1 to 3 years. Additionally, applicants might need to submit letters of recommendation, a personal statement, and proof of English proficiency if it's not their first language. It's essential to check specific programme requirements as they can vary between institutions.

  • Online Medicine & Health programmes are highly interactive, utilising various tools to engage students. Common platforms include video conferencing for live lectures, discussion forums for peer interaction, and virtual labs for practical experience. Many programmes also incorporate group projects and case studies, encouraging collaboration and critical thinking. Additionally, students often have access to online libraries and resources, facilitating research and study. The interactive nature of these programmes ensures that students remain engaged and can effectively apply their knowledge.

  • Online master's programmes in Medicine & Health offer a wide range of specialisations to cater to diverse career interests. Common specialisations include public health, healthcare administration, nursing leadership, biomedical sciences, and health informatics. Each specialisation provides in-depth knowledge and skills relevant to specific areas within the healthcare sector. For instance, a public health specialisation might focus on epidemiology and community health, while a healthcare administration specialisation could cover healthcare policy and management. Exploring these options allows students to tailor their education to their career aspirations.
